Aurora

Joan Smith

earliest edition we have, 1980 Robert Hale, 2007 hardcover 224 pages

Is the handsome, dashing man Aurora meets so precipitously in the woods really the long-lost Lord Kenelm Raiker? Or is he actually Kenelm's illegitimate half-brother, posing as the baron? Aurora, captivated in spite of herself, is determined to learn the truth. Lady Raiker, greedy, ambitious, and ruthless, claims that the stranger is not Kenelm, the banished son of the late Lord Raiker. She wants the title and the fo...
